We are looking for volunteers to give one hour of their week to tutor a disadvantaged secondary school pupil in a GCSE or A-Level subject of choice

We are looking for volunteers to give one hour of their week to tutor a secondary-school pupil in a GCSE or A-Level subject of choice.

 

We are looking for individuals who are…

  • UK-based university students, recent graduates, or experienced tutors 

  • Passionate and knowledgeable about their subject area(s)

  • Interested in helping to combat educational inequality 

  • Able to commit one hour per week for a minimum of one term

 

You will make a great tutor if you…

  • Communicate clearly and are highly organised

  • Demonstrate empathy and compassion towards your student

  • Maintain a growth mindset towards learning and tutoring practice

  • Enjoy acting as a role model for a young person 

 

What Tutor The Nation can promise…

  • You will gain invaluable practical experience which will boost your CV and help you to stand out from the crowd 

  • Our team is on hand to support you at all stages of the application and tutoring process

  • Four of the top private tutoring companies have joined forces to help us support you with first-rate tutor training 

  • You will receive an enhanced DBS check covered by us 

  • You can request a reference any time from a member of our team
